Output e528d8617fe2d7a3bd8cb5e249cba3cd82475d69760ea40bdb3cc98eef513c1a:26

value
68468
script pubkey
OP_0 OP_PUSHBYTES_20 f31bf1bcda89a54b8f847a4c994367ce5fe2120d
address
bc1q7vdlr0x63xj5hruy0fxfjsm8ee07yysdn9ktzd
transaction
e528d8617fe2d7a3bd8cb5e249cba3cd82475d69760ea40bdb3cc98eef513c1a
spent
true